Here is but one story:In my earliest days at The University of Texas at Austin as an entry-level IT help desk professional, we had a problem. Specifically, more operating systems and printers than I had fingers! Those OSes and those printers were managed in a very ad hoc fashion. Getting tired of seeing wasted paper and wasted toner as well as clogged print queues on the printers due to this inefficiency, it was time to take action. I set out to develop a cross-platform,\"point and print\" system to support Windows (98 SE, NT, ME, and XP), MacOS (7, 8, 9, and X), RedHat Linux, OS/2 Warp, Solaris, and HP-UX for printers from Xerox, HP, and a couple of other manufacturers no longer in business. I made this a major focus over the course of the next few weeks and, without the assistance of ubiquitous search engines (Google was not yet well established and the \"established\" search engines at the time were not great), I developed a Linux-based solution utilizing early versions of Samba, CUPS, and integrated them with Active Directory authentication. We immediately reduced consumption of paper, toner, and improved the reliability of print jobs. I documented the process and shared it with the senior IT admins within our organization so we could roll it out across more organizations and improve the platform in the process.I have solved a lot of problems since then and continue to work to solve problems for those with whom I work both internally and externally.
